abstract class AbsDemo
{
abstract void show();
}
class Demo
{
int x=3;
public void method()
{
final int x=9;
new AbsDemo()
{
public void show()
{
System.out.println(x);
}
public void show1()
{
System.out.println("哈哈哈哈");
}
}.show();
}
}
class Demodemo6
{
public static void main(String[] args)
{
Demo d=new Demo();
d.method();
}
}
//匿名内部类,不能向下转型因为名字都没有!覆写的方法不超过3个否则不使用匿名内部类!分号别忘记!
匿名内部类
最新推荐文章于 2012-11-06 22:51:43 发布